Start your day at the beautiful Mira River estuary in Vila Nova de Milfontes. You can take a small ferry across the water. This saves you from walking around the long bridge. The boat ride costs about five euros per person in 2026. It runs frequently during the peak summer months.

Praia das Furnas is the first major beach you will see. It features soft sand and calm river waters. Many hikers stop here to adjust their gear. This spot is perfect for early morning photos. The water is usually very clear and inviting.

The trail climbs up from the beach onto the high cliffs. Look back to see the town of Vila Nova de Milfontes. The white houses look beautiful against the blue water. This is a great place to start hiking Milfontes to Almograve today. Take a moment to enjoy the breeze.

Walk south for about four kilometers to reach the Enseada do Canal. This area is one of the best stops between Milfontes and Almograve hike. It is a rugged and rocky cove. High waves crash against the dark stones below. It feels very wild and remote here.

This area is famous for its unique geological formations. You can see layers of rock tilted by ancient forces. It is a quiet place to sit and listen. The sound of the ocean is very peaceful. Many people stop here to rest their legs.

Watch for local fishermen perched on the high rocks. They use long rods to catch fresh sea bass. It is amazing to see them in such steep spots. Be careful near the edges as the wind is strong. The views of the coastline are endless from here.

Brejo Largo and Remote Coastal Dunes

Brejo Largo is perhaps the most beautiful stop on this trail. This long beach is tucked away behind high dunes. You must walk down a sandy path to reach it. There are rarely any crowds on this stretch of sand. It feels like a private paradise.

The sand here is golden and very soft underfoot. It is a perfect spot for a mid-hike picnic. Make sure you carry enough supplies for your lunch. Check out these water stops on Milfontes to Almograve trail before you leave. There are no shops on this section.

Swimming here is possible but can be quite dangerous. The Atlantic currents are very strong in this region. Stick to dipping your feet in the shallow water. Always keep an eye on the rising tide levels. The walk back up the dunes can be tiring.

Porto das Barcas is a charming and traditional fishing port. It is located just a few kilometers before Almograve. You will see colorful boats bobbing in the small harbor. Local cats often wait for scraps from the daily catch. It is a very photogenic location.

There is a small restaurant located right above the harbor. It serves fresh seafood caught by the local fleet. You can enjoy a cold drink with a view. Prices for a light snack are very reasonable here. It is a great place to refuel.

The High Cliffs and Stork Nests

The final stretch leads you toward the village of Almograve. The cliffs here are made of dark, jagged schist rock. They contrast beautifully with the bright orange sand dunes. This section offers the best panoramic views of the coast. You can see for miles in both directions.

Look for the storks nesting on the rocky pillars. This is the only place where storks nest on sea cliffs. You might see them flying overhead in the spring. It is a truly unique sight for nature lovers. They build large nests on top of the rocks.

The trail eventually descends toward the main Almograve beach. You will see the red and white trail markers clearly. Follow them into the small village for a meal. The sunset views from these cliffs are absolutely spectacular. It is the perfect end to your hike.

Are there any shops between Milfontes and Almograve?

No, there are no shops or cafes directly on the trail between the two towns. You must carry all your water and food for the day. Porto das Barcas has a restaurant near the end of the hike. Always pack more supplies than you think you need.

Is there shade on the Milfontes to Almograve trail?

There is almost no shade on this coastal hike. Most of the path is open to the sun and wind. Wear a wide-brimmed hat and apply plenty of sunscreen. Start your hike early in the morning to avoid the midday heat. Staying hydrated is very important.

Can I do the Milfontes to Almograve hike in reverse?

Yes, you can easily hike from Almograve to Milfontes. The trail is well-marked in both directions with color-coded signs. Walking north means the sun will be at your back. Many hikers prefer this to avoid the glare of the afternoon sun. Both directions offer great views.
